Testament
A grieving widow makes a video will leaving everything to her twin children while they hold her captive at gunpoint.

John Taylor Timmons (born January 26, 1994) is an American film director, writer, and editor from Tallahassee, FL. He currently (2019) lives in Savannah, GA working at Red Eye Film Productions as the Co-Owner & Artistic Director. He runs the production company with his brother (CEO) Kewaan Drayton, and girlfriend (Producer/Actor) Madison Abernathy. Known for directing horror films, John Taylor's most notable works are Bodies of Water (2018), and Testament (2019). John Taylor graduated from Florida State University School of Theatre in 2017 with a B.A. in Theatre. He graduated in 2019 with an M.A. in Filmmaking from Savannah College of Art and Design.
